Transaction 2a07f5724f84be1433f6aef481aa3b19ef5ca30c103c78ee168cb606ea6ba841

1 Input
2 Outputs
  • 2a07f5724f84be1433f6aef481aa3b19ef5ca30c103c78ee168cb606ea6ba841:0
  • value  21595519
    address  34s8KDonJQYhyzwMd3atHXUKn1bL5et2vJ
  • 2a07f5724f84be1433f6aef481aa3b19ef5ca30c103c78ee168cb606ea6ba841:1
  • value  54166
    address  3MXkdWL2s8R5J9wma9B9LPCRPTwgvHbg7E